A Portrait Steeped in Faith and Mystery: Exploring El Greco’s St. Ildefonso

The painting “St. Ildefonso,” attributed to Domenikos Theotokópoulos – universally known as El Greco – transcends mere representation; it embodies a profound spiritual contemplation captured within the confines of an exquisitely crafted portrait. Executed sometime between 1605 and 1614, during his residency in Toledo, Spain, this artwork offers a glimpse into the artist’s masterful command of style and technique while simultaneously resonating with layers of historical significance and symbolic depth.
